musl libc mastodon (AP)

OpenSSH sshd on musl-based systems is not vulnerable to RCE via CVE-2024-6387 (regreSSHion).

This is because we do not use localtime in log timestamps and do not use dynamic allocation (because it could fail under memory pressure) for printf formatting.

While the sshd bug is UB (AS-unsafe syslog call from signal context), very deliberate decisions we made for other good reasons reduced the potential impact to deadlock taking a lock.

Elena ``of Valhalla'' friendica (via ActivityPub)

@mcc @Ted Mielczarek @Nathan Vander wilt and thanks to this I've learned about the command

$ fc-list ":charset=1fbb3"
/usr/share/fonts/opentype/unifont/unifont_upper.otf: Unifont Upper:style=Regular
/usr/share/fonts/opentype/unifont/unifont_upper_sample.otf: Unifont Sample:style=Regular
/usr/share/fonts/truetype/noto/NotoSansSymbols2-Regular.ttf: Noto Sans Symbols2:style=Regular

which shows that on my system (debian testing) that character is available in unifont and noto sans

Alexander Bochmann hometown (AP)

Apparently the SORBS DNS blocklist has closed down for good. There was an announcement to that end on the mailop mailinglist recently, and I've seen articles on various tech newstickers today: jort.link/www.mail-archive.com…

(I wasn't aware that SORBS was sponsored directly by Proofpoint.)

If you still have references to dnsbl.sorbs.net anywhere in your mail server or antispam configuration, now is the time to remove them.

Kevin Beaumont mastodon (AP)

For those who aren’t aware, Microsoft have decided to bake essentially an infostealer into base Windows OS and enable by default.

From the Microsoft FAQ: “Note that Recall does not perform content moderation. It will not hide information such as passwords or financial account numbers."

Info is stored locally - but rather than something like Redline stealing your local browser password vault, now they can just steal the last 3 months of everything you’ve typed and viewed in one database.

Pavel Machek akkoma (AP)
Thanks for the writeup :-). There's still more work to do, frames are being dropped in the C code on my pinephone way too often. That needs to be solved before we know what kind of performance is possible.
Martijn Braam mastodon (AP)
@pavel I wonder if it's possible to skip disk I/O between the megapixels and the movie postprocessor altogether by just feeding the frames over stdin. A lot of small things still to optimize :)
Pavel Machek akkoma (AP)
If we really wanted to optimize it, we should make dmabufs cacheable and then pass those around. But I'm afraid that would mean less nice code :-(. Cacheability would help a _lot_, passing memory around would be theoretically nice but not that much of a win I believe.
Martijn Braam mastodon (AP)
@pavel If I wanted to have nice code it would be way slower already. In theory it would even be possible to hook up the CSI block of the A64 to the cedrus block directly to have the video encoder work without using cpu at all. but that would be very platform dependent and that's also very undocumented.
